A new poll indicates an overwhelming majority of Canadians - 85 per cent - want governments to regulate artificial intelligence.

78 per cent said AI tools threaten human jobs, and nearly half worry AI might lead to cognitive decline.

Got a bit more info - it's an "early-stage collaboration" where Cohere will look at how its products can improve federal public services. There are no formal deadlines, but the government "sees this as a priority and is moving quickly." Next steps will be public.

The government and Cohere announced an MOU for AI in the public service today, though they're not providing details about what it will actually involve - only that the agreement doesn't include a "financial component."

Millions of fans are expected to cross borders when Canada, the U.S. and Mexico co-host the World Cup. But Trump's harsh immigration policies - which include travel bans on some countries, immigration raids and mass deportations - are generating anxiety.
